Samsung Galaxy F12 India Price

Samsung Galaxy F12 in India is priced at Rs 10,999 for 4GB RAM and 64GB storage variant. While the 4GB RAM + 128GB storage model is up for grabs at Rs 11,999. In the same price segment, there are phones from Motorola, Xiaomi, and POCO which are offering similar specifications. Here’s the list.

Model NamePrice
Motorola Moto G10 PowerRs 9,999
Redmi 9 PowerRs 10,999
POCO M3Rs 10,999
Redmi Note 10Rs 11,999

Samsung Galaxy F12 Specifications and Competition

The newly launched Galaxy F12 comes with a 6.5-inch HD+ Infinity-V display along with a waterdrop notch design. It also has a refresh rate of 90Hz which seems to be promising. The Motorola Moto G10 Power, Redmi 9 Power, POCO M3, and the Redmi Note 10 also comes with a similar display size, which means there won’t be much difference in the screen sizes.
